Virtual run from London to Moscow – via Paris, Berlin, Minsk – Day 1 report – 70.5 miles / 2,015 miles

So, I have this goal of 2,015 miles this year. To make it a bit more interesting, and so I can learn a bit more about Europe, I have turned it into a virtual grand tour from London to Moscow – via Paris, Berlin, Warsaw, Minsk, and finally an eastern suburb of Moscow. I have done 70.5 miles so far this year… which after leaving London, running through Brixton, Streatham…. and down Purley Way, Croydon, to Eastbourne and then to Newhaven….. puts me on the ferry from Newhaven to Dieppe – and just five miles from the port (assume for the purposes of this that I have been running around the ferry deck!). I will post about the places I “run through”…. every night.
